探访

探訪
tànfǎng
  1. to seek by inquiry or search
  2. to call on
  3. to visit

CEDICT

  1. to seek out by inquiry or search
  2. to visit; to pay a visit

Wiktionary

  1. 拜访探问
  2. 访查搜寻

重編國語辭典

Examples

她每两天探访我们。

She visits us every other day.
